A man is in hospital suffering a gun shot wound after an incident in Twickenham .

Police were called shortly before 10.50pm on Tuesday (August 1) to a reports of shots heard in Chertsey Road, Whitton .

But when officers attended, they found evidence of a discharge of a firearm, but no injured persons.

Later, just after 11pm, police were alerted to a male having attended a west London hospital suffering a gun shot wound.

A Metropolitan Police spokesman said: "The two incidents are, at this early stage, being treated as linked.

"The Trident and Area Crime Command are investigating."

"A crime scene remains in place at Chertsey Road as enquiries continue," the spokesman added.

"There have been no arrests at this time."

The area was still taped off on Wednesday (August 2) with a police cordon in place.
